    What Is Sustainable Innovation

    Sustainable innovation focuses on redesigning how we use resources, produce goods, and consume services. It aims to align human activity with the limits of the planet while ensuring fairness and economic stability.

    Instead of making small improvements, this approach challenges existing systems. It asks a fundamental question: should the current model exist at all?

    For example, rather than improving efficiency in traditional manufacturing, sustainable innovation promotes circular systems where materials are reused, waste is minimized, and ecosystems are supported rather than depleted.

    Key Types of Sustainable Innovation

    Sustainable innovation can take different forms, each contributing to long-term impact in its own way.

    1. Product Innovation

    This focuses on creating eco-friendly products or services. Examples include apps that reduce food waste or sustainable packaging alternatives. These innovations influence consumer behavior and encourage responsible choices.

    2. Process Innovation

    Process improvements aim to make production more efficient and less harmful. This could involve using renewable inputs, reducing emissions, or minimizing waste during manufacturing.

    3. Technological Innovation

    Advanced technologies help scale sustainability solutions. Renewable energy systems, smart grids, and energy storage technologies are examples that enable widespread impact.

    4. Organizational Innovation

    This involves changing how businesses operate internally. Companies adopt circular models, sustainable supply chains, and ethical practices that reshape their overall structure.

    5. Market Innovation

    Market-based solutions redefine value systems. Repair services, sharing economies, and carbon pricing models shift how businesses and consumers interact economically.

    When these approaches are combined, their impact becomes even stronger. For instance, electric vehicles become more effective when supported by clean energy infrastructure and updated market systems.

    Characteristics of Successful Sustainable Innovation

    Not all innovation leads to meaningful sustainability. Successful solutions share a few important traits:

    • They focus on long-term impact rather than short-term gains
    • They address root causes instead of surface-level problems
    • They respect planetary boundaries and resource limits
    • They create value for multiple stakeholders, including communities and ecosystems

    Scalability is also critical. A solution must grow without causing unintended harm elsewhere. Early evaluation helps ensure that ideas are practical, inclusive, and effective.

    Challenges in Sustainable Innovation

    Despite its potential, sustainable innovation faces several barriers:

    Limited Funding

    Many sustainable projects require long-term investment, which can be difficult to secure. Combining grants, public funding, and private investment can help bridge this gap.

    Lack of Collaboration

    Different sectors often have conflicting priorities. Building strong partnerships between governments, businesses, and communities is essential.

    Resistance to Change

    Established systems can be difficult to shift. Engaging stakeholders early helps reduce resistance and build trust.

    Adoption Barriers

    Solutions sometimes fail because they do not fit local needs. Co-creating with communities ensures better usability and acceptance.

    Addressing these challenges early allows innovators to adapt quickly and increase their chances of success.
